CourseDetails

โ€ข Spill Control Fundamentals – Introduction to spill control systems, understanding the importance of spill prevention and response.
โ€ข Spill Control System Components – Overview of various components used in spill control systems, including barriers, pumps, skimmers, and absorbents.
โ€ข Design and Engineering of Spill Control Systems – Best practices for designing and engineering spill control systems, taking into account factors such as site-specific risks, regulatory requirements, and technology advancements.
โ€ข Installation and Maintenance of Spill Control Systems – Guidelines for proper installation, testing, and maintenance of spill control systems to ensure optimal performance.
โ€ข Integration of Spill Control Systems with Emergency Response Plans – Strategies for integrating spill control systems with broader emergency response and business continuity plans.
โ€ข Regulations and Standards for Spill Control Systems – Overview of key regulations and standards governing spill control systems, including those related to environmental protection, workplace safety, and hazardous materials management.
โ€ข Case Studies in Spill Control System Integration – Analysis of real-world examples of successful spill control system integration, highlighting key lessons learned and best practices.
โ€ข Emerging Trends in Spill Control System Integration – Discussion of emerging trends and technologies in spill control system integration, including those related to data analytics, automation, and remote monitoring.
โ€ข Stakeholder Engagement and Communication in Spill Control System Integration – Best practices for engaging and communicating with stakeholders, including employees, regulators, and the broader community, during the spill control system integration process.
